摘要
A new method for ultrasonic tomography based on genetic algorithms is proposed for the prediction of the geometry of an inclusion of known physical properties in a given specimen. New inversion operators are introduced in order to take full advantage of the physical properties of the system investigated. The efficiency of the proposed method is tested through a comparison with other existing techniques for the solution of the inverse problem. The accuracy of the procedure is verified by using a variety of sets of synthetic data. Good and fast convergence is obtained even in the case of complex geometries if parallel processing is adopted.
